The Cabinet Secretary for Energy and Petroleum, Opiyo Wandayi, has addressed the nation on the status of petroleum supply in Kenya, assuring consumers that the country has sufficient fuel stocks despite growing concerns over possible shortages and another increase in pump prices. Opiyo Wandayi said Kenya’s petroleum import system remains resilient, with adequate national stocks
